Advertisement
Guest User

Bincosystem (c) Jacke2009

a guest
Nov 20th, 2012
100
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 7.11 KB | None | 0 0
  1. /* -************************************************-
  2. -++++++++ Script erstellt by: Jacke2009 ++++++++-
  3. -++++++++++ Copyright nicht entfernen! ++++++++++-
  4. -++++++++++++++ Binco Laden v1.0 ++++++++++++++++-
  5. -+++++++++++++++++ (c) Jacke2009 ++++++++++++++++-
  6. -************************************************-
  7.  
  8.  
  9.  
  10.  
  11.  
  12.  
  13.  
  14.  
  15. -_-_- Information -_-_-
  16.  
  17. ScriptVersion: V1.0 (Ohne Laden, nur den Befehl)
  18. Bei Version 1.1 kommt ein Laden dazu.
  19. Es gibt verschiedene Skins im Dialog, die durch
  20. den Befehl /umziehen aufgerufen werden können.
  21. Jeder Skin kostet 50$.
  22. Auf Anfrage mache ich auch einen Skinshop für
  23. Frktionen. Das bedeutet, Zivilisten Skins, Staatsfraktion
  24. Skins, Gangskins und Mafienskins. In der V1.0 Version
  25. befindet sich nur die Zivilisten Skins die JEDER nehmen kann!
  26.  
  27. */
  28.  
  29.  
  30.  
  31. // --- Include ---
  32. #include <a_samp>
  33.  
  34. // --- Dialoge ---
  35. #define dSkinshop 0
  36. #define dInfo 1
  37.  
  38. // --- Farben ---
  39. #define Rot 0xFF3333FF
  40. #define Grün 0x00CC00FF
  41. #define Orange 0xFF6633FF
  42.  
  43. public OnFilterScriptInit()
  44. {
  45. print("\n:-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-:");
  46. print(" Filterscript erstellt by (c) Jacke2009");
  47. print(" Erfolgreich geladen: Binco v1.0");
  48. print("\n:-*-*-*-*-*-*-*-*-*-*-*-*-*-*-*-:");
  49. return 1;
  50. }
  51.  
  52. public OnPlayerCommandText(playerid, cmdtext[])
  53. {
  54. if (strcmp("/umkleiden", cmdtext, true, 10) == 0)
  55. {
  56. SendClientMessage(playerid,Orange,"Du befindest dich nun im Kleidungsshop.");
  57. SendClientMessage(playerid,Orange,"Ein Skin kostet 50$");
  58. ShowPlayerDialog(playerid,dSkinshop,DIALOG_STYLE_LIST,"Bincoladen","Skin 1\nSkin 2\nSkin 3\nSkin 4\nSkin 5\nSkin 7\nSkin 8 \nSkin 9 \nSkin 10 \nSkin 11\nSkin 12\nSkin 13\nSkin 14\nSkin 15\nSkin 16\nSkin 17\nSkin 18\nSkin 19\nSkin 20","Kaufen","Abbrechen");
  59. return 1;
  60. }
  61. //Credits/Information stheen lassen!
  62. if (strcmp("/info", cmdtext, true, 10) == 0)
  63. {
  64. ShowPlayerDialog(playerid,dInfo,DIALOG_STYLE_MSGBOX,"Information/Credits","Filterscript Binco wurde von\n(c)Jacke2009 erstellt.");
  65. GivePlayerMoney(playerid,1);
  66. }
  67. return 0;
  68. }
  69.  
  70. public OnDialogResponse(playerid, dialogid, response, listitem, inputtext[])
  71. {
  72. if(dialogid == dSkinshop)
  73. {
  74. if(response == 1)
  75. {
  76. if(listitem == 0)
  77. {
  78. SetPlayerSkin(playerid,1);
  79.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  80. GivePlayerMoney(playerid,-50);
  81. }
  82. if(listitem == 1)
  83. {
  84. SetPlayerSkin(playerid,2);
  85.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  86. GivePlayerMoney(playerid,-50);
  87. }
  88. if(listitem == 2)
  89. {
  90. SetPlayerSkin(playerid,3);
  91.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  92. GivePlayerMoney(playerid,-50);
  93. }
  94. if(listitem == 3)
  95. {
  96. SetPlayerSkin(playerid,4);
  97.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  98. GivePlayerMoney(playerid,-50);
  99. }
  100. if(listitem == 4)
  101. {
  102. SetPlayerSkin(playerid,5);
  103.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  104. GivePlayerMoney(playerid,-50);
  105. }
  106. if(listitem == 5)
  107. {
  108. SetPlayerSkin(playerid,6);
  109.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  110. GivePlayerMoney(playerid,-50);
  111. }
  112. if(listitem == 6)
  113. {
  114. SetPlayerSkin(playerid,7);
  115.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  116. GivePlayerMoney(playerid,-50);
  117. }
  118. if(listitem == 7)
  119. {
  120. SetPlayerSkin(playerid,8);
  121.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  122. GivePlayerMoney(playerid,-50);
  123. }
  124. if(listitem == 8)
  125. {
  126. SetPlayerSkin(playerid,9);
  127.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  128. GivePlayerMoney(playerid,-50);
  129. }
  130. if(listitem == 9)
  131. {
  132. SetPlayerSkin(playerid,10);
  133.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  134. GivePlayerMoney(playerid,-50);
  135. }
  136. if(listitem == 10)
  137. {
  138. SetPlayerSkin(playerid,11);
  139.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  140. GivePlayerMoney(playerid,-50);
  141. }
  142. if(listitem == 11)
  143. {
  144. SetPlayerSkin(playerid,12);
  145.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  146. GivePlayerMoney(playerid,-50);
  147. }
  148. if(listitem == 12)
  149. {
  150. SetPlayerSkin(playerid,13);
  151.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  152. GivePlayerMoney(playerid,-50);
  153. }
  154. if(listitem == 13)
  155. {
  156. SetPlayerSkin(playerid,14);
  157.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  158. GivePlayerMoney(playerid,-50);
  159. }
  160. if(listitem == 14)
  161. {
  162. SetPlayerSkin(playerid,15);
  163.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  164. GivePlayerMoney(playerid,-50);
  165. }
  166. if(listitem == 15)
  167. {
  168. SetPlayerSkin(playerid,16);
  169.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  170. GivePlayerMoney(playerid,-50);
  171. }
  172. if(listitem == 16)
  173. {
  174. SetPlayerSkin(playerid,17);
  175.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  176. GivePlayerMoney(playerid,-50);
  177. }
  178. if(listitem == 17)
  179. {
  180. SetPlayerSkin(playerid,18);
  181.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  182. GivePlayerMoney(playerid,-50);
  183. }
  184. if(listitem == 18)
  185. {
  186. SetPlayerSkin(playerid,19);
  187.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  188. GivePlayerMoney(playerid,-50);
  189. }
  190. if(listitem == 19)
  191. {
  192. SetPlayerSkin(playerid,20);
  193. SendClientMessage(playerid,Grün,"Du hast dir ein neues Outfit für 50$ angelegt.");
  194. GivePlayerMoney(playerid,-50);
  195. }
  196. }
  197. if(response == 0)
  198. {
  199. SendClientMessage(playerid,Rot,"Du hast den Shop verlassen..");
  200. }
  201. return 1;
  202. }
  203. if(dialogid == dInfo)
  204. {
  205. if(response == 1)
  206. {
  207. SendClientMessage(playerid,Grün,"(c)Jacke2009");
  208. }
  209. if(response == 0)
  210. {
  211. SendClientMessage(playerid,Grün,"(c)Jacke2009");
  212. }
  213. return 1;
  214. }
  215. return 1;
  216.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ement